Rodent Skulls for Osteology
Rodent skull replicas represent an extensive collection of precise osteological models for professional research. These 1:1 scale replicas use durable polyurethane resin to preserve subtle landmarks like the zygomatic plate and infraorbital foramen. Every specimen is ethically sourced to ensure scientific integrity and anatomical accuracy. The catalog includes specialized species such as the capybara, north american beaver, and the unique maned rat. These rodent skull replicas serve as indispensable tools for comparative anatomy and biology instruction. Each 2-part cast includes a separate cranium and mandible for hands-on examination of dental formulas and gnawing mechanics. Many models derive from original specimens at institutions like the California Academy of Sciences to guarantee accuracy.
